Best Turn Of River Newfield Public Middle Schools (2025-26)

For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 1,418 students in the neighborhood of Turn Of River Newfield, Stamford, CT.
The top-ranked public middle schools in Turn Of River Newfield are Turn Of River School and Rippowam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Turn Of River Newfield, Stamford, CT public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 21% (versus the Connecticut public middle school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 73%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Connecticut public middle school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).
